Get your dream job within 2 days (HURRY UP)ENROLL NOW
+

Software Engineer I Embedded Software Development

Ball Aerospace – Dayton, OH



requirements, a demonstrated capability to perform the essential functions and responsibilities of the position and to exhibit the skills and competencies of the grade level will be considered.



Salary : $50000 - $80000  / YEAR

Qualifications: Software Engineer I Embedded Software Development In this position, you will work with our avionics cyber team to develop critical cyber security capabilities for avionics systems. This team develops technologies for cyber assessment, mitigations,protections, and revolutionary new avionics architectures for inherently secure platforms. We are looking for engineers withembedded/low level development experience to join our team and make a significant impact in the future of cyber security in cyber physicalsystems (CPS) such as avionics. Projects range from research/development of new innovative technologies, to the transitionof mature cyber technologies to selected systems. What You ll Do: * Work with customer and team members to understand projectrequirements and scope. * Work with team of engineers to perform cyber vulnerabilityassessments, develop cyber mitigations, and develop next generation avionics systems * Develop/modify embedded software for avionics and related    systems. * Develop custom tools or applications for reverse engineering,  cyber vulnerability assessment, mitigations * Perform full software life cycle functions including software/firmware requirements, architecture, design, code, test,   integration and documentation. * Maintain a regular and predictable work schedule. * Establish and maintain effective working relationships within the team. Interact appropriately with others in order to maintain a positive and productive work     environment. * Perform other duties as necessary.   What You ll Need: * BS in Computer Engineering or a related technical field is required plus 2 or more years related experience. * Successful applicant must be eligible to obtain and maintain an active security clearance * Experience developing, integrating, and testing low level or embedded software. Avionics experience a plus. * Experience programming in C/C++. * Experience programming assembly language, preferably PowerPC, x86, and/or ARM. * Experience developing boot loaders, device drivers, board support packages, kernel level development, etc * Experience using tools such as IDAPro, JTAG, and disassemblers. * Experience with formal software development processes. * Excellent technical writing and team skills. * In addition, these will set you apart: * Experience with real-time operating systems including Green Hills Integrity, VxWorks, QNX, embedded Linux, or other RTOS * Experience developing machine emulators * Embedded avionics experience * Current Secret or higher DoD clearance * Familiarity with DO-178B. * In addition to the typical educational and experience requirements, a demonstrated capability to perform the essential   functions and responsibilities of the position and to exhibit the skills and competencies of the grade level will be considered.   Each higher-level degree, i.e., Master s Degree or Ph.D., maysubstitute for two years of experience.  

Recommended jobs for you

  • Principal Systems Engineer (Active Top Secret )

    Sierra Nevada Beavercreek, OH

    View Job
  • Systems Engineer Sr ( Security Clearance Required )

    Sierra Nevada Beavercreek, OH

    View Job
  • Sr. Avionics Integration Engineer (WPAFB)

    Solutions Through Innovative Technologies, Inc. Dayton, OH

    View Job
  • Principal Software Engineer (Current TS/SCI)

    Sierra Nevada Beavercreek, OH

    View Job
  • Principal Systems Engineer (Active Top Secret )

    Sierra Nevada Corporation Beavercreek, OH

    View Job

Thanks For Your Feedback

Attach A Resume First